Nickel Allergy Is Far More Common Than You Think

Nickel is the world's most common contact allergen, and the numbers are striking. A meta-analysis of roughly 20,000 patch-tested people in the general population, published in the journal Contact Dermatitis, found that 20% had some form of contact allergy — and nickel topped the list at 11.4% prevalence. In Europe, an estimated 8–19% of adults are sensitized to nickel, while North American patch-test data collected between 1994 and 2014 averaged 17.5%.

Two details in that research matter for jewelry lovers. First, nickel allergy is strongly gendered: prevalence in the EDEN Fragrance Study was 27.9% in women versus 13.2% in men. Second, having piercings raises the odds of developing nickel allergy roughly fivefold (an odds ratio of 5.19). And the problem is growing — North American sensitization rates climbed from 14.3% in 1994–96 to 20.1% in 2013–14, a rise researchers link partly to piercing culture. In other words, the more we love earrings, the more the material they're made of matters.

The Surprising Truth: Surgical Steel Contains Nickel — and That's Fine

Here's the fact most articles gloss over: 316L surgical steel actually contains nickel, typically around 8–12% of the alloy. So why doesn't it set off reactions the way cheap fashion jewelry does? The answer lies in one crucial distinction that dermatologists have understood for years.

Allergy Comes From Released Ions, Not Ingredients

Your immune system can't react to nickel that stays inside a solid piece of metal. An allergic response only happens when nickel ions leach out of the metal — dissolved by sweat, humidity, or friction — and penetrate the skin, where immune cells flag them as invaders. That's why the meaningful question is never "does this metal contain nickel?" but "how much nickel does this metal release?"

The Chromium-Oxide Shield

In 316L stainless steel, nickel atoms are locked inside a tightly bonded alloy matrix alongside chromium and molybdenum. The chromium reacts with oxygen to form an ultra-thin, self-healing chromium-oxide passivation layer on the surface — an invisible shield that physically blocks nickel ions from escaping onto your skin. Molybdenum stabilizes this layer against salt and sweat, and the low carbon content (that's what the "L" stands for) prevents microscopic weak points from forming in the alloy. Scratch the surface, and the layer re-forms on its own.

Europe Actually Tests and Regulates This

This isn't just marketing theory — it's measurable and legally enforced. Under the EU REACH regulation (Annex XVII, item 27, formerly the Nickel Directive), any post inserted into a pierced ear may legally release no more than 0.2 micrograms of nickel per square centimeter per week, and other prolonged-skin-contact items no more than 0.5. Compliance is verified with a standardized artificial-sweat test, EN 1811 (updated as EN 1811:2023), which literally soaks the jewelry in simulated perspiration and measures what comes out. Quality 316L comfortably passes — which is why it's sold freely across the EU, home to some of the world's strictest consumer-safety rules.

What "316L" Actually Means — and How to Spot the Real Thing

316L is a specific, verified grade of austenitic stainless steel — sometimes called marine-grade — used for surgical instruments and even medical implants. It earned that role through proven biocompatibility: it can stay in contact with the human body for extended periods without adverse reaction, which is exactly why professional piercers trust it for fresh piercings and why it's a safe everyday pick for sensitive skin.

Here's the catch: "surgical steel" itself is not a regulated marketing term. Any seller can print it on a label, even for mystery alloys. To protect yourself, look for these signals:

  • An explicit grade number. Trustworthy listings say "316L stainless steel," not just "surgical steel" or "stainless."

  • Detailed material specs. Reputable brands publish the plating type, base metal, and hypoallergenic claims right in the product description.

  • A price sanity check. Genuine 316L costs more to source and machine than zinc-alloy castings, so a $2 pair of "surgical steel" earrings deserves skepticism.

Gold Looks Without Gold-Plated Problems: PVD Coating

Most shoppers don't want raw silver-toned steel — they want gold. The 2026 answer is PVD (physical vapor deposition) coating, which is rapidly replacing traditional electroplating on quality steel jewelry. Instead of depositing a thin film with electric current, PVD bonds gold to the 316L base at the molecular level in a vacuum chamber. The result offers more than ten times the wear resistance of conventional plating and keeps its color stable for two to three years or longer of daily wear — all over a base metal that's hypoallergenic to begin with.

No Green Skin, No Tarnish, No Babysitting

Surgical steel solves the other classic cheap-jewelry complaints too. That green ring some jewelry leaves on your skin comes from copper oxidation in brass and bargain alloys — and 316L is copper-free, so it simply can't happen. Meanwhile, the same chromium-oxide layer that blocks nickel release also prevents tarnish through daily wear, showers, workouts, and swimming. Care is minimal: an occasional wash with mild soap and warm water, then a wipe with a soft cloth. There's no polishing ritual, no "take it off before the beach" rule, no anxiety.

An Honest Caveat: Hypoallergenic Is Not Allergy-Proof

Most articles either oversell surgical steel ("never causes allergies") or undersell it ("only titanium is safe"). The truth sits in between, and it's quantifiable. For the vast majority of people — including many with mild nickel sensitivity — 316L's ion release is low enough that reactions are rare. But hypoallergenic is not the same as allergy-proof: people with severe, medically diagnosed nickel hypersensitivity can still react even to surgical steel, because "low release" is not "zero release."

Here's the practical breakdown:

  • No known metal sensitivity: quality 316L is a safe, durable everyday choice.

  • Suspected sensitivity: do a personal patch test — wear a new piece for a few hours on the first day and watch for itching or redness before committing to all-day wear.

  • Diagnosed severe nickel allergy: choose fully nickel-free metals such as implant-grade titanium (ASTM F-136) and consult a dermatologist first.

If you ever notice itching, redness, or swelling around a piece of jewelry, remove it, let the skin calm down, and consider a dermatologist's patch test to identify exactly which metal is the culprit.

Frequently Asked Questions

Does surgical steel contain nickel?

Yes — 316L surgical steel typically contains about 8–12% nickel. It rarely causes allergic reactions, though, because the nickel is bound inside the alloy and sealed under a chromium-oxide layer, keeping nickel release below the EU's legal limit of 0.2 micrograms per square centimeter per week for piercing posts.

Is surgical steel safe for sensitive ears and new piercings?

For most people, yes. 316L is a verified medical-grade material used for implants and surgical instruments, and professional piercers commonly use it for fresh piercings. People with a diagnosed severe nickel allergy should opt for implant-grade titanium instead.

Can I shower, swim, or work out in surgical steel jewelry?

Yes. 316L is marine-grade stainless steel with a self-healing chromium-oxide layer, so it resists water, sweat, and chlorine without rusting or tarnishing. Rinse and dry it occasionally to keep it looking new.

Does surgical steel turn your skin green?

No. Green skin staining comes from copper oxidizing in brass and cheap alloys. 316L surgical steel is copper-free, so it cannot leave green marks even with daily wear.

Surgical steel vs. titanium — which should I choose?

For everyday jewelry and typical skin, 316L surgical steel offers excellent safety, durability, and value. For medically diagnosed severe nickel hypersensitivity, implant-grade titanium (ASTM F-136) is the safer choice because it contains no nickel at all.
